Albert J. Santamaria, Jr., age 77, of Lexington, MA.  He was a loving and devoted husband of 54 years to Dianne Santamaria.  He passed away peacefully, at his home, on October 23, 2024.  Born on February 3, 1947, to Albert and Florence Santamaria, Albert was born and raised in Belmont, MA before moving to Lexington in 1973.

In addition to his wife, he is survived by his three children, Albert and his fiancée Tricia Bouchie and her children Erin, Ryan and Samantha of Wilbraham, MA; Adrienne (Santamaria) Ortyl and her husband Michael of Lexington, MA; Michael and his wife Nicole of Burlington, MA; his beloved grandchildren, Abbie and Sophie Ortyl of Lexington, MA, and Michael, Bella and Anni Santamaria of Burlington, MA; his sister, Linda (Santamaria) DaCorta and her husband Stephen of South Boston, MA; his brother, Peter and his wife Sandra, of Tewksbury, MA; brother-in-law, James DiSilva and his wife Maureen, of Lexington, MA; his sisters-in-law Valerie DiSilva of Lexington, MA, Elaine McCullough of Lexington, MA, Maryanne Belanger and her husband William of Winchester, MA, and Joannie Woods and her partner Brian Toomey of Woburn, MA, as well as his many treasured nieces, nephews and friends.  He was predeceased by his parents; father and mother-in-law, Thomas and Eleanor DiSilva; his brother, Edward of Belmont, MA; and brothers-in-law Thomas DiSilva and Robert McCullough, both of Lexington, MA.

Affectionally known as "Big Al" by his family and friends, Albert was a naturally caring, kind and generous person.  He was someone who celebrated with you in good times; but was also someone you could lean on in trying times. He shared his quick wit, sage advice and caring nature with all around him.  He delighted in attending his grandkids school events and sports games and celebrating their various milestones.  In addition to spending time with his cherished family, Albert enjoyed playing racquetball, golf and cards with family and friends.  He worked for many years with his family at the DiSilva Companies and was an active member of Oakley Country Club. His presence will be deeply missed by his family and friends.
